La mestra
La Mestra is the documentary that tells the story of Marifé Arroyo around her teaching experience between 1974 and 1982 at the Barx school, La Safor. Through different interlocutors, the viewer will connect with a young twenty-four-year-old teacher who arrived in this mountain town, with just over 700 inhabitants, eminently agricultural and rural, in the years of the late Franco regime and the Transition.
Director: Sergi Pitarch Garrido
Runtime: 79 min
